Roman Classics: Pasta Carbonara, winter 2024

$90.00
SOLD OUT

In the first of our new pasta series, Roman Classics, we’ll cover Pasta Carbonara! From making your own pasta dough and rolling it out, to mastering the art of achieving the creamy sauce without cream, every step will be an exploration of flavors and techniques. 

What to expect:

  • Class will include all instruction, tools, recipes and ingredients.

  • Our pasta will contain wheat flour, eggs, dairy and pork.  Please contact us before registering if you have an allergy or intolerance to these ingredients.

  • There will be some demo, and lots of time for hands-on pasta shaping.

  • Wine, beer and kombucha available for purchase.

  • Class will end with a seated meal of pasta, salad, bread. 

CLASS DATE: Friday, February 9th, 2024, 6:00 - 8:00 pm

About our instructor:

Leta Merrill is a chef, mother, teacher, and pastaia. She discovered her love of pasta as a child over Sunday suppers at her Sicilian great-grandmother’s home. She decided to follow her passion for food and cooking and enrolled at the Oregon Culinary Institute. Upon graduating, she took a job as pasta cook at Union Square Cafe in New York, one of the city’s most popular restaurants. There, she honed her skills, grew a thicker skin, and continued her passion for pasta. Leta now lives in Portland, and spends her time cooking, eating, traveling, teaching pasta workshops, and preparing pasta from her designer kitchen.
